WHEN THE WATER CONTAINER IS FULL
A beep signal will sound 15 times. The WATER FULL indicator light will illuminate on the control panel.
The compressor will stop automatically, and the unit will stop dehumidifying.

Empty the water container and replace it in the correct position. If the drainage tank is dirty, wash it with 
cold or lukewarm water. Do not use detergent, scouring pads, chemically treated dust cloths, gasoline, 
benzene, thinner, or other solvents, as these can scratch and damage the tank and cause water leakage 

When replacing the drainage tank, press the tank firmly into place with both hands. If the tank is not 
positioned properly, the “TANK FULL” sensor will be activated, and the dehumidifier will not operate.
Do not remove the float from the water tank. The water full sensor will no longer be able to detect the water 
level correctly without the float and water may leak from the water tank.
The Dehumidifier will continue dehumidifying when the compressor automatically restarts after 
approximately three minutes.

CARE AND CLEANING

The appliance requires regular cleaning to ensure trouble free operation:

Unplug the appliance from the mains supply before cleaning.

Ensure that the appliance has been allowed to cool down completely before cleaning.

Use a damp cloth (not wet) to wipe the exterior of the appliance to remove dust and dirt.

Use a vacuum cleaner to remove dust and fluff from around the grills.

Never use solutions such as benzene, thinners or polishing agents.

Ensure the appliance is dry before plugging back into the mains supply.

Do not attempt to dismantle the Dehumidifier. There are no user serviceable parts. For service or repair, 
contact an authorised electrical service technician.

PERMANENT WATER DRAINAGE
It is possible to connect a drainage tube (not supplied) to the device for permanent water drainage.
If this option is desired, you will need to purchase a suitable tube from your local hardware retailer.
(Evantair does not hold tubes as spare parts). 
Connect the drainage hose to the drain spout.  Ensure that the end of the hose is lower than the drain 
opening, otherwise the water will not drain and flooding may occur. 
Also ensure the water container is in position (in the unit) otherwise the continuous drainage will not 
operate.
Place the end of the drainage hose in a  drainage outlet. 
When you no longer wish to use the permanent water drainage, disconnect the drainage tube from the 
device.
